Dickenstrasse
A power-hike climb above Ebnat-Kappel in St. Gallen. The hardest 500 metres average 24.0% and start 1.5 km in, in the middle of the climb, so pace the first part. Northeast-facing: morning sun only, and snow lingers into spring. Most runners need 37 to 63 minutes. At 9.5 TEP it is harder than 78% of the climbs in the catalogue.
